We stream live via [Youtube](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=EBqyTDAyQBw) \-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\- \#\#\# UX TALKS **Talk 1:** **UX with AI: Did we all just get promoted?** By An-Sofie Rombouts, Product designer @ Gorilla Working in a startup often means designing without established UX processes. So with AI emerging, it can feel like a lifeline: faster prototyping, '*deeper*' research, and more concepts to explore. But somewhere between the third AI-generated prototype and losing the thread of your prompted designs, it can become painfully obvious what the impact is of designing with LLMs. We're not executing anymore, we're reviewing, approving, and critiquing, like a manager. This talk gets honest about what that actually means: the speed gains are real, but the cognitive debt is quietly compounding, and your future as a designer depends on understanding why. Explore how designers can protect their cognitive depth, enhance their review capacity, and stay in control when the machine can almost draw anything. **Talk 2:** **Growing UX in organisations that are not there yet.** By Koen Peters, Designer at Namahn More and more organisations are asking us to help build design expertise in-house, even putting together a design team for them. I have learnt that in such cases, you need to set aside your own biases and assumptions first: your neatly mapped-out methodology, your Figma dogmas and all the other things you as a design agency take for granted. The reality in these organisations is often very different: limited resources, no design culture and few or no trained designers on the team. Through a few client case studies, I will show how we have tackled such challenges. Organising a training in UX and design thinking is a good first step, offering a chance to get to know the team and identify which skills are already there and which are missing. I will also demonstrate tools and activities that we have used to help a team get started and become more aware of UX research and design. These include a script for choosing the right UX approach, skills assessment models to identify gaps and first steps towards creating a design playbook. \-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\-\- \#\#\# SCHEDULE 18:00 - Doors open. Brussels Runners - Tuesday Intervals
We do cycles of 4-6 weeks, with a progressive load, and a recovery week at the end of the cycle. Session: * 10 - 20’ warm up (easy run and drills) * Core session (ie. 6x5' - 2' recovery) * Cool down We run together during Warm-up, and cool down and tey to regroup during recovery time. Paces are not imposed (everyone runs at his/her own pace) given the intensity suggested. Notes: It's NOT required to have an activity tracker or smart watch to be able to follow the session, as I'll be giving signals with a whistle. Intervals training is not advised for total beginners. Walk Through Roman History, Hidden Catacombs & the Hills of Limburg Escape Brussels for a full-day community adventure to the charming medieval town of Valkenburg — where Roman history, scenic landscapes, underground tunnels, and meaningful social connection come together. Together, we’ll explore one of the Netherlands’ oldest tourist towns through a unique 9.5 km immersive walking experience inspired by the ancient Via Belgica, the Roman road connecting the French coast to the German Rhineland. Along the way, we’ll discover the story of Magistrate Titus Tertinius Cornutus, walk through Valkenburg’s historic streets and green hills, enjoy a relaxed group lunch, and visit the fascinating Roman Catacombs hidden beneath the town. Whether you’re joining solo or with friends, this experience is designed for people who enjoy culture, nature, slow travel, and meeting open-minded international people. People increasingly seek experiences that create belonging, shared memories, and real-world connection — especially around outdoor and social activities. --- ## 🌍 Event Type **Community Event** --- ## ✹ Highlights *Scenic 9.5 km guided audio walk through Valkenburg * Roman storytelling experience inspired by the Via Belgica *Visit to the famous Roman Catacombs * Medieval streets, castle views & Limburg landscapes *Relaxed social atmosphere for internationals & locals * Group lunch in a local restaurant *Easy train escape from Brussels * Ideal for solo joiners --- ## 🏛 Experience Overview Valkenburg is unlike anywhere else in the Netherlands. Built around marlstone hills and crossed by the Geul River, the town combines Roman heritage, underground passageways, medieval architecture, and a relaxed countryside atmosphere. During this immersive experience, we’ll follow a special Roman-themed audio route inspired by real archaeological discoveries found in the region, including Roman villas, watchtowers, and artefacts connected to the Via Belgica. The walk combines storytelling, nature, culture, and social connection — the kind of intentional travel experiences people increasingly value today. We’ll also descend into the mysterious Roman Catacombs, a fascinating underground reconstruction inspired by ancient Roman burial chambers and early Christian catacombs. --- ## đŸ—“ïž Plan / Itinerary ### Morning *Meet at Brussels Central Station * Train departure around 9:00 AM *Relaxed journey to Valkenburg * Introduction & community welcome ### Midday *Start Roman audio walking route * Explore Valkenburg’s medieval centre *Scenic viewpoints & historical stops * Group lunch at a local restaurant ### Afternoon *Continue the Via Belgica experience * Visit the Roman Catacombs *Free time for coffee, photos, or local exploration ### Evening * Return by train to Brussels *Estimated arrival around 9:00 PM *If the group reaches 30+ participants, a private coach may be organised instead of train travel.* --- ## 📍 Meeting Point ### Brussels Central Station Exact meeting instructions and WhatsApp group details will be shared with participants before departure. --- ## đŸ’¶ Price / Contribution ### Sunday Vacations Community Contribution * **Explorer Members:** €5 ***Voyager Members: **Free ** *Ambassador Members: **Free ### Additional Costs Participants cover their own: *Train ticket (unless coach is organised) * Food & drinks *Roman Catacombs entrance ticket If a private coach is organised, an additional transport contribution will apply.
